﻿.clients_list_box td
{
    border: none;
}
.clients_list_box th
{
    border: none;
}
.pageing table td
{
    text-align: center;
    font-size: 11px;
    font-weight: normal;
    color: #858585;
    text-decoration: none;
}
.success_msg
{
    font-size: 11px;
    color: green;
}
.Menu_box_main
{
    padding: 0px 0px 0px 0px;
    border-right: 1px solid #dedede;
    border-bottom: 1px solid #dedede;
}
.leftsideMenu
{
    width: 190px;
    margin: 0px;
    padding: 0px;
    border-right: 1px solid #dedede;
}
.leftsideMenu_box_border
{
    border-left: 1px solid #dedede;
    border-right: 1px solid #dedede;
    border-bottom: 1px solid #dedede;
}
.mainbox_top_midMenu
{
    background: url(../images/main_boxtop_mid.gif) repeat-x top;
    height: 37px;
    font-family: 'MyriadProSemibold';
    font-size: 16px;
    color: #666666;
}
.mainbox_borderMenu
{
    border-bottom: 1px solid #dfdfdf;
    border-left: 1px solid #dfdfdf;
    border-right: 1px solid #dfdfdf;
    padding: 15px 16px 10px 20px;
}
.login_text .active
{
    color: #666666;
}

/* Added by Vijay Mulani */
.general_box
{
    background: #f0f0f0;
    border-bottom: 1px solid #dedede;
    border-left: 1px solid #dedede;
    border-right: 1px solid #dedede;
    padding: 20px 12px 30px 12px;
}
.general_box_nopad
{
    background: #f0f0f0;
    border-left: 1px solid #dedede;
    border-right: 1px solid #dedede;
    padding: 0px 0px 0px 0px;
}
.general_box_nopad1
{
    background: #f0f0f0;
    border-right: 1px solid #dedede;
    border-bottom : 1px solid #dedede;
    border-top : 1px solid #dedede;
    padding: 0px 0px 0px 0px;
}


.client_whitebox
{
    background: #ffffff;
    border: 1px solid #dedede;
    padding: 25px 28px 21px 41px;
}
.client_whitebox_LessPad
{
    background: #ffffff;
    border: 1px solid #dedede;
    padding: 15px 25px 10px 25px;
}

.client_whitebox_LessPad_Images
{
    background: #ffffff;
    border: 1px solid #dedede;
}

.client_whitebox_Document
{
    background: #ffffff;
    border: 1px solid #dedede;
    padding: 15px 25px 10px 25px;
}

.mainbox_border_content
{
    border-top: 0px solid #dfdfdf;
    border-left: 1px solid #dfdfdf;
    border-right: 1px solid #dfdfdf;
    padding: 15px 10px 10px 10px;
}

.mainbox_borderAll_content
{
    border-top: 0px solid #dfdfdf;
    border-left: 1px solid #dfdfdf;
    border-right: 1px solid #dfdfdf;
   /* border-bottom: 1px solid #dfdfdf;*/
    padding: 15px 10px 10px 10px;
}
.mainbox_blank_content
{
    border-bottom: 1px solid #dfdfdf;
    border-top: 1px solid #dfdfdf; 
    padding: 5px 5px 5px 5px;
}

.mainbox_blankTop_content
{
   /* border-bottom: 1px solid #dfdfdf;*/
    border-top: 1px solid #dfdfdf;
    padding: 0px 5px 0px 5px;
     
}
.mainbox_control_content
{
    border-left: 1px solid #dfdfdf;
    border-right: 1px solid #dfdfdf;
  /*  padding: 2px 2px 2px 2px;
     padding: 15px 10px 10px 10px;*/
}
.botton_border
{
    border-bottom: 1px solid #dfdfdf;
}
.all_border
{
    border-bottom: 1px solid #dfdfdf;
    border-left: 1px solid #dfdfdf;
    border-right: 1px solid #dfdfdf;
    padding: 15px 10px 10px 10px;
}

.all_border_new
{
    border-bottom: 1px solid #dfdfdf;
    border-right: 1px solid #dfdfdf;
    padding: 15px 10px 10px 10px;
}

.FooterStyle
{
    background: #f0f0f0;
    text-align: right;
}

.btnOrder_Position
{
    padding-top: 15px;
    padding-right: 10px;
    padding-bottom: 5px;
}

.gray_header
{
    background-color: Gray;
    color: White;
    font-weight: bold;
    margin:20px 0;
}
.gray_header{margin:20px 0;}

.bluefont
{
    color: #2e9bff;
    font-weight: bold;
}

.itemstyle_bottomborder
{
    background-color: #f0f0f0;
    border-bottom: 1px solid #dedede;
    padding-top: 2px;
    padding-bottom: 2px;
}

.itemstyle_rightbottomborder
{
    background-color: #f0f0f0;
    border-bottom: 1px solid #dedede;
    border-right:1px solid #dedede;
    padding-top: 2px;
    padding-bottom: 2px;
}
/* End */

.client_whitebox_content
{
    background: #ffffff;
    border: 1px solid #dedede;
    padding: 10px 10px 10px 20px;
}
.content_box
{
    background: #f0f0f0;
    padding: 0px 0px 0px 0px;
}


.breadcrumb1
{
    font-weight: normal;
    text-decoration: none;
    cursor: text;
}

.boldtext
{
    font-weight: bold;
    color: #2e9bff;
}

.browsemanager_inputbutton
{
    cursor: pointer;
    color: #2E9BFF;
    text-align: center;
    background: #979797;
    border: none;
    font-size: 14px;
    font-weight: bold;
    height: 20px;
    font-family: 'MyriadProSemibold';
    padding: 0px;
}

.browsemanager_inputbutton a span
{
    font-size: 14px;
}

.browsemanager_inputbutton a
{
    color: #ffffff;
    text-decoration: none;
}
.browsemanager_inputbutton a span
{
    color: #ffffff;
}
.browsemanager_inputbutton a:hover span
{
    color: #ffffff;
}

.nobg { background:none; border:none;} /* to give remove the background color or border of CHECKBOX and RADIO BUTTON */
.nobg input{ background:none; border:none;} /* to give remove the background color or border of CHECKBOX and RADIO BUTTON */ 
.leftside_box_border_menu { background: #c9e0ff; border-left:1px solid #dedede; border-bottom:1px solid #dedede;}

.headerPadding
{
    padding-left:5px;
}
.categorySelected a
{
    color:White;
}
.categorySelected a:hover
{
    color:White;
}
.client_whitebox_LessPadDropDownCategory
{
    background: #ffffff;
    border: 1px solid #dedede;
    padding: 15px 10px 10px 10px;
}

.dragdrop {}
.dragdrop ul{ width:150px; list-style-type: none; margin:0px; padding:0px; }
.dragdrop li { list-style:none; float:left; padding:5px; width:140px; height:70px; }
.innerboxcontentDrop {border:1px dashed #cacaca; background-color:#ffffff;padding:5px; width:140px; height:70px;}

#listImageBanner { width:590px; height: 490px; overflow:auto; list-style-type:none; margin:0px; float:right;}
#listImageBanner li { list-style:none; float:left; width:130px; height:90px; padding:4px; }

#listFormDetail { /*width:680px;*/ width:100%; list-style-type:none; margin:0px; float:right;}
#listFormDetail li { list-style:none; float:left; padding:4px; width:100%; /* margin-left:-44px;*/ }

.placeHolder div { border:dashed 1px gray; height:80px; width:130px; }
.placeHolderFormDetail div { border:none 1px gray; height:80px; width:Auto; }
.placeHolderDocument div { border:dashed 1px gray; height:40px; width:120px; padding:4px; }

#listDocumentBanner { width:590px; height:300px; overflow:auto; list-style-type:none; margin:0px; float:right;}
#listDocumentBanner li { list-style:none; float:left; width:130px; height:50px; padding:4px; }

/* Generic context menu styles */
.contextMenu {
	position: absolute;
	width: 120px;
	z-index: 99999;
	border: solid 1px #CCC;
	background: #EEE;
	padding: 0px;
	margin: 0px;
	display: none;
}

.contextMenu LI {
	list-style: none;
	padding: 0px;
	margin: 0px;
}

.contextMenu A {
	color: #333;
	text-decoration: none;
	display: block;
	line-height: 20px;
	height: 20px;
	background-position: 6px center;
	background-repeat: no-repeat;
	outline: none;
	padding: 1px 5px;
	padding-left: 28px;
}

.contextMenu LI.hover A {
	color: #FFF;
	background-color: #3399FF;
}

.contextMenu LI.disabled A {
	color: #AAA;
	cursor: default;
}

.contextMenu LI.hover.disabled A {
	background-color: transparent;
}

.contextMenu LI.separator {
	border-top: solid 1px #CCC;
}



/* Generic context menu styles */
.contextMenu {
	position: absolute;
	width: 120px;
	z-index: 99999;
	border: solid 1px #CCC;
	background: #EEE;
	padding: 0px;
	margin: 0px;
	display: none;
}

.contextMenu LI {
	list-style: none;
	padding: 0px;
	margin: 0px;
}

.contextMenu A {
	color: #333;
	text-decoration: none;
	display: block;
	line-height: 20px;
	height: 20px;
	background-position: 6px center;
	background-repeat: no-repeat;
	outline: none;
	padding: 1px 5px;
	padding-left: 28px;
}

.contextMenu LI.hover A {
	color: #FFF;
	background-color: #3399FF;
}

.contextMenu LI.disabled A {
	color: #AAA;
	cursor: default;
}

.contextMenu LI.hover.disabled A {
	background-color: transparent;
}

.contextMenu LI.separator {
	border-top: solid 1px #CCC;
}

/*
	Adding Icons
	
	You can add icons to the context menu by adding
	classes to the respective LI element(s)
*/

.contextMenu LI.edit A { background-image: url(../images/edit_icon.png);}
.contextMenu LI.view A { background-image: url(../images/preview_icon.png); }
.contextMenu LI.cut A { background-image: url(../images/delete_icon.png); }

.permissionHeader
{
    padding-left:20px;
}

.gridLeftPadding
{
    padding-left:5px;
}

.gridRightPadding
{
    padding-right:10px;
}

 /*fix datepicker */
 .ui-datepicker {
    z-index: 9999;
}